Features To Look For In Podiatrist Texting Software

Features To Look For In Podiatrist Texting Software

Not all healthcare communication softwares is made the same. It is important to look for features that actually help you with your podiatry practice’s day-to-day tasks. For your help, we’ve listed some crucial features that definitely shouldn’t be missed:

Automated Appointment Reminders & Follow-Ups

Manually calling patients to remind them of their appointment days is a thing of the past. Pick a patient texting software that automates reminders that can save hours every week, and help reduce no-shows.

Fact: Appointment reminder texts can reduce no-show rates by up to 38%.

And yes, follow-ups are important. So, with that texting tool, you should also be able to schedule follow-up messages like post-visit care instructions or just review requests in general.

Two-Way HIPAA-Compliant Messaging

Let’s be real and not robots. Two-way texting lets patients respond easily, whether they’re confirming appointments, asking questions, or rescheduling.

And since you’re dealing with such crucial health information, HIPAA compliance becomes non-negotiable. That means data encryption, access controls, and audit logs should be built into the patient messaging software you’re choosing.

Integration With EHR/EMR Systems

Patient texting software works best when it talks to your EHR or EMR. That way, patient contact info, appointment dates, and medical context are all in one place.

Copy-pasting data between systems can be very hectic. Look for the feature that lets you sync data automatically. 

Mass Patient Notifications & Broadcast Messaging

Closing the clinic early today? Want to send flu shot reminders or share holiday hours? All this can be done with the feature of mass messaging. It helps you reach everyone at once, without writing dozens of individual texts and saving the anxiety of not missing anyone.

And yes, you should be able to segment your audience too. Example: Sending messages only to diabetic patients or patients who have visited recently.

Customizable Message Templates

Templates save time and keep things consistent. Right? The biggest benefit of reusable templates is that no matter whether it’s appointment confirmations, intake form links, or payment reminders, all of these can be done very easily in seconds.

Well, a bonus if your healthcare communication software lets you personalize message templates with patient names and appointment details.

Read Receipts and Message Delivery Tracking

Wondering if a patient saw your message? Having shown delivery status and read receipts, so you’re not left with any second thoughts would be great!

This way you follow up more confidently and give your staff peace of mind that the message got through.

Texting patients without permission is a bad idea. Both legally and professionally. Your patient texting software should make it easy to:

  • Collect opt-ins
  • Manage consent records
  • Offer a simple opt-out option for patients who change their mind anytime

Staying compliant with TCPA and HIPAA rules isn’t just about avoiding fines, it’s about respecting your patients’ preferences.

Security & Compliance Requirements For Podiatrist Texting App

When it comes to doctor-patient communication, convenience can’t come at the cost of privacy. Any healthcare texting software used in a podiatry or any practice, for that matter, must follow strict rules to protect sensitive health information. 

Here we have listed some key compliance and security requirements: 

HIPAA-Compliant Messaging Encryption

Encryption is the core of secure messaging EVERYWHERE. This means that any sent or stored message sent is scrambled and unreadable to anyone else.

H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act) requires that protected health information (PHI) is safeguarded from end to end. So whether you’re sending an appointment reminder or discussing post-surgery care, the software should use strong encryption protocols like AES-256 and TLS 1.2 or higher.

Without this level of encryption, your practice could be at risk of a data breach…and potential HIPAA penalties.

Business Associate Agreement (BAA) Availability

If you’re using any third-party service to handle PHI, including a texting platform, they’re legally considered a Business Associate under HIPAA.

Before finalizing any texting software, make sure they offer a Business Associate Agreement (BAA). This is just to make sure that the vendor understands and accepts their responsibilities under HIPAA.

No BAA? Ignore the option. That’s a red flag. You ask why? Well, without it, your practice could be held liable if anything goes wrong. 

Secure Access Controls & User Authentication

It’s not enough for messages to be encrypted, access to the texting system must also be restricted.

The platform should include:

  • Role-based access (e.g., front desk vs. clinical staff)
  • Multi-factor authentication (MFA)
  • Automatic timeouts after periods of inactivity
  • Audit trails that track who accessed what and when

These measures help prevent unauthorized access, whether from inside the clinic or outside.

Before you text a patient, you need their permission.

HIPAA requires informed consent before sending PHI via text. That means patients must be made aware of potential risks and agree to communicate via text.

Your patient texting software should make it easy to:

  • Collect and store signed consent forms (digitally or in the EHR)
  • Log the date and time of opt-in
  • Track changes or revocations of consent

More than just about compliance, it is also a healthy patient communication practice.

TCPA (Telephone Consumer Protection Act) Compliance

With HIPAA, the TCPA also regulates how and when you can contact patients via phone or text. It applies to both marketing and non-marketing messages.

To stay compliant, your healthcare texting platform should:

  • Get prior express consent before sending any messages
  • Include clear opt-out instructions (e.g., “Reply STOP to unsubscribe”)
  • Maintain do-not-contact lists for patients who have opted out
  • Avoid sending messages during restricted hours (typically before 8 a.m. or after 9 p.m. in the patient’s time zone)

Violating TCPA can result in fines of $500 to $1,500 per message, so it’s critical to choose software that has these safeguards built in.

Integrations Required For Podiatrist Texting Platform

A patient messaging software on its own is very helpful. But it becomes even more powerful when it connects smoothly with the other tools you already use in your practice. 

Integrations save a lot of time, reduce manual work (and headaches), and keep patient data consistent across systems.

Integrations Required For Podiatrist Texting Platform

Let’s look at some must-not-miss integrations a podiatrist should look for:

EHR/EMR System Integration

This is one of the most important integrations for any podiatry practice. Your Electronic Health Record (EHR) or Electronic Medical Record (EMR) stores patient information like contact details, medical history, upcoming appointments, and more.

When your texting platform integrates with your EHR:

  • Patient information syncs automatically
  • You can pull patient names, appointment dates, or medical details into text templates
  • Conversations can be logged directly into the patient’s record

What this does is reduce duplicate data entry and ensure that your communication stays accurate and documented in one place. 

Appointment Scheduling Software

Many podiatry practices use separate scheduling tools to manage appointments. When you integrate your patient texting software with scheduling systems, you can:

  • Automatically send appointment reminders
  • Confirm or reschedule visits via text
  • Notify staff instantly when a patient cancels

This helps keep your schedule full and minimizes gaps from last-minute no-shows.


Fact: Doctors using automated reminders for their practice see no-show rates drop by around 30–40%. 

Billing and Payment Processing Systems

Billing is one area where clear communication matters. A texting platform integrated with your billing software lets you:

  • Send payment reminders
  • Share links for online payment portals
  • Notify patients of outstanding balances

This makes the payment process simpler for patients and can help reduce accounts receivable days for your practice.

VoIP and Telehealth Platforms

Nowadays, Telehealth has become a core part of so many health practices. Integrating texting with your V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) or telehealth software lets you:

  • Share secure links for virtual visits
  • Remind patients of upcoming telehealth sessions
  • Troubleshoot connection issues via quick texts

This can definitely improve patient engagement and ensure your virtual visits run smoothly like butter.

CRM and Patient Relationship Management Tools

A Customer Relationship Management (CRM) system, or in healthcare as they say PRM (Patient Relationship Management), helps you track patient interactions and engagement over the course of time.

When integrated with texting software, you can:

  • Segment patients for targeted messaging (e.g., diabetic foot care reminders)
  • Track patient responses and communication history
  • Personalize outreach for patient retention or reviews

This helps build stronger patient relationships and supports proactive care.

2. TigerConnect

TigerConnect dashboard

TigerConnect is a secure communication platform built specifically for healthcare. It’s designed to help doctors, nurses, and administrative staff collaborate quickly and safely, whether they’re in the same facility or working remotely. 

Podiatry practices can use TigerConnect to share updates, discuss patient care, and keep everyone on the same page…all while staying HIPAA compliant.

Beyond secure texting, TigerConnect includes voice and video calling, so providers can connect in the way that works best for each situation. 

It’s used widely in hospitals, clinics, and specialty practices, and aims to reduce delays in care by helping teams communicate more efficiently.

TigerConnect Features

  • Secure Messaging – Send encrypted messages, images, or documents without risking patient privacy.
  • Video and Voice Calling – Connect instantly through high-quality voice or video calls, useful for virtual consultations or quick discussions among staff.
  • Patient Communication Tools – Communicate securely with patients for follow-ups, care instructions, and appointment reminders.
  • Care Team Collaboration – Organize conversations into groups or threads, making it easier to coordinate care across multiple providers.
  • Document Sharing – Share lab results, treatment plans, or patient photos securely within the app.
  • Task Management – Assign and track tasks so nothing falls through the cracks in patient care workflows.
  • Shift Scheduling – Manage staff schedules and quickly notify team members about shift changes or coverage needs.

TigerConnect Pros

  • Provides secure, HIPAA-compliant communication across text, voice, and video
  • Helps streamline clinical workflows and reduce delays in care
  • Makes collaboration across care teams faster and more organized
  • Integrates with many healthcare tools and systems

TigerConnect Cons

  • Some users find the platform slightly cumbersome or complex, especially during initial setup
  • Occasional issues with notifications or auto-correct functionality reported by users

TigerConnect Support Channels

  • Knowledge base with user guides and FAQs
  • Live chat support for real-time assistance
  • Phone support for direct help
  • Email support for non-urgent queries
  • Community forum where users and the TigerConnect team share insights and solutions

TigerConnect Pricing

TigerConnect does not publicly list its pricing. Instead, it offers customized quotes based on factors like the number of beds in a facility, desired features, and contract length. To get accurate pricing for your podiatry practice, you’ll need to reach out to their sales team for a tailored proposal.

TigerConnect Reviews

TigerConnect generally receives strong reviews from users who appreciate its security, ease of use, and the way it improves communication in healthcare settings. Many note it’s helped reduce delays in care and made coordinating across teams much simpler. However, some mention occasional technical hiccups or a learning curve for new users.

TigerConnect Integrations

  • Electronic Health Records (EHR) systems
  • Nurse call systems
  • Physiological monitors
  • Physician scheduling solutions like QGenda and Amion
  • File-sharing platforms such as OneDrive, ShareFile, Dropbox, and Box
